Hiring a Remote Bookkeeper? Here Are the Mistakes to Avoid
Remote bookkeeping plays a pivotal role in streamlining financial operations of businesses. It offers efficient and accurate financial records that help businesses to make data based business decisions. Additionally, it also saves a good amount of expenses of hiring in-house staffs for bookkeeping. However, collaborating with the right bookkeeping services is critical to reap the maximum benefits. Companies often make some common mistakes ending up hiring inefficient bookkeepers. Here are some common mistakes to avoid while hiring remote bookkeepers.
Common Mistakes to Consider with Remote Bookkeepers
While hiring a remote bookkeeping service a company transfer the full responsibility of their financial operation to a third party organization. As a result, it is essential for businesses to be caution while hiring any remote bookkeepers. Some of the common mistakes to avoid while hiring remote bookkeepers will be discussed in the following section.
1. Inadequate Vetting of Bookkeeping Agencies
In the increasingly competitive business landscape many organizations hire remote bookkeeping companies hastily under pressure to manage their financial operations. However, not all agencies provide quality services. Therefore, since financial operation is one of the most crucial aspects of business, hiring inefficient agencies can lead to costly errors and miscommunication.
To avoid such issues make sure you thoroughly review bookkeeping agencies you hire. Check their credentials; go through other companies review about the agency, to ensure that the company has good reputation in the industry and possess latest industry knowledge and current financial regulations that aligns with your business’ needs.
2. Insufficient Communication
Communicating your specific business requirement is extremely crucial to avail the exact service you require. Businesses often fail to communication clearly the important instructions and depend blindly on the agencies. Moreover, they often fail to be available on call to respond s readily to queries. This increases the chances of miscommunication and confusions leading to faulty financial recordings.
Businesses can avoid such communication hassles by establishing a clear communication channel. There are some advanced tools such as Slack, Microsoft teams, emails, telegram and so on that can streamline communication and provide quick real-time updates.
3. Unclear Expectations and Deliverables
Bookkeepers must be cognizant about the specific scope of the work and their responsibilities, and deadlines. However, one of the main challenges of working with a remote team is communication gap. Many businesses often over-relying on the bookkeeping agency and avoid regular communication to check for updates. As a result, queries are not communicated. This often leads to risky errors and financial losses.
Before initiating any collaboration with bookkeepers, businesses must handover an agreement or contract to the agencies. The contract must clearly mention specific service requirements, deadlines, and performance criteria and so on.
4. Overlooking Technological Lag
Bookkeepers nowadays use advanced digital tools to deliver organized and accurate financial records. Businesses must make sure that the bookkeeping company that they have hired is equipped with the necessary digital tools used in bookkeeping. On the other hand, bookkeeping companies might suggest some technological up gradation to your business.
Many companies avoid such suggestion and that hinder work production seriously. So make sure you upgrade your company’s digital technologies such as QuickBooks Online, Wave or Xero as per their suggestions. These enhance transparency between two parties and ensure smoother performance.
5. Prioritizing Cost over Quality
Finally, one of the commonest mistakes that most company make is that to hire bookkeeping services that are available at lower cost. Since, bookkeeping organizations are dealing with financial records; companies must value quality over cost. Delegating financial tasks to inefficient and inexperienced bookkeepers will lead to costly errors and financial losses for your business. So, make sure you balance cost with quality and select an agency who can deliver quality results that aligns with your business needs.
